Weight Loss Smoothies



Recommended Posts

I have not been banded yet, but I was wondering about after I am banded, would Weight Loss smoothies from Jamba juice be a good or bad idea? I love having smoothie in the morning, because smoothies keep me full 'til lunch and I'm always on the go in the morning, and I will probably keep drinking my one smoothie in the morning even after surgery thats why I was wondering if I should go with the Weight Loss ones?? Thanks!!

I dont like a big Breakfast and I want something fast. I have a smoothie most mornings. I'm not familiar with the place you are referring to. What I do is take a cup of yogurt,scoop of Protein Powder, cup of ice,1/4 c of milk throw it all in the blender and thats breakfast. And I can drink it on the go. I vary all this with different flavors of yogurt and different flavors of Protein mix.

According to Lap Band officials and even my doctors- they do not want you drinking your meals, as it defeats the whole purpose of the band. It's hard to go from drinking meals (for weight loss) to eating food (on the band) and actually believing you'll lose weight. I am a drinker, and I make myself eat a Protein based meal in the mornings to follow the guidelines. It will hold you all morning and then you won't snack until lunch. Hope this helps. I know people do drink for meals, but that is not they way Lap band is supposed to work.
